πŸ“‹ Tips & Best Practices

  • Practice with a piece of rope while watching TV. Knot tying is muscle memory β€” you need to tie each knot 20-30 times before it's automatic.
  • Keep a 3-foot piece of cord in your pocket or bag for a week. Practice the bowline every time you're waiting for something.
  • The bowline and the trucker's hitch will cover 60% of your real-world needs. Master those two first.
  • Always leave at least 6 inches of tail on any knot. Short tails pull through under load.
  • Dress and set every knot. A sloppy knot is a weak knot. Take the extra 5 seconds to make it neat before loading it.
  • When in doubt, add a half-hitch. It's the duct tape of the knot world.
